Output e8d573ca9da294c2eddb6d0c08cc4b55759d0d60ab00598dc5bba2c3ae796d17:0

value
19043756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c48c552bbfea8ed289880d70c267ea254ef5a7f1 OP_EQUAL
address
3KcGUdTSnZGZruZabYwx6SguwtLz7PzcgM
transaction
e8d573ca9da294c2eddb6d0c08cc4b55759d0d60ab00598dc5bba2c3ae796d17
spent
true